#!/usr/bin/env node
let { readFileSync } = require('fs')
let { join } = require('path')
require('./check-npm-version')
let updateDb = require('./')
const ROOT = __dirname
function getPackage() {
return JSON.parse(readFileSync(join(ROOT, 'package.json')))
}
let args = process.argv.slice(2)
let USAGE = 'Usage:\n npx update-browserslist-db\n'
function isArg(arg) {
return args.some(i => i === arg)
}
function error(msg) {
process.stderr.write('update-browserslist-db: ' + msg + '\n')
process.exit(1)
}
if (isArg('--help') || isArg('-h')) {
process.stdout.write(getPackage().description + '.\n\n' + USAGE + '\n')
} else if (isArg('--version') || isArg('-v')) {
process.stdout.write('browserslist-lint ' + getPackage().version + '\n')
} else {
try {
updateDb()
} catch (e) {
if (e.name === 'BrowserslistUpdateError') {
error(e.message)
} else {
throw e
}
}
}
